THE ELECTIONS.
RANGITIKEI AND DUNSTAN ELECTIONS. [Br Telegraph.] MARTON, September 3. The returns of the Bangitikei polling are all in, aud they give Major Willis a majority of 107. DUNEDIN, September 3. Mr Vincent Pyke, the late member, was returned unopposed for Dunetin to-day. NOMINATIONS. [Br TELBGBAm/J AUCKLAND, September 3. At the nomination for Waitemata to-day, the show of hands resulted as follows: Reader Wood, 46; McFarlane, 5. A poll was demanded. The show of hands at Franilyn nomination to-day was -Hamlin, 116 ; Harris,9l ; Buckland, 53 ; Hobbs, 52. WELLINGTON, September 3. At the nomination for the Hutt to-day Mr Jackson, the late member, received the show of hands. Mr Mason, the other candidate, demanded a poll.
